(929) 203-3819 is a Tax Debt Reduction Robocall
Be cautious.
- Listen
- Transcript Hello, this is Lisa with us tax assistance dot org. If you owe the I R. S more than 7000 in back tax debt or have an filed tax returns. We can possibly help please press one for assistance if you have received this call in error, please press 7. The iris is now accepting settlement offers at a fraction of what you may owe to lower or possibly eliminate back tax that please press one for assistance us tax assistance dot org is on your side to eliminate your I. R S back tax debt for tax relief please press one to be removed. Please press 7.
